The chip you seek isn't exactly what you are after.. The people that are finding these hidden chips have referred to them as 5727c chips but the truth is the unique paint ones are really custom created chips that have special properties and the 5727 chip itself is a restore to stock chip.. The special ones you seek are really chips that have been assigned that name because the finders have somehow used codes from said chip to achieve odd results.. I also wish you luck but be aware that the actual 5727 is just to restore original paint
